Output 8eb76f90f62244312a4a124b547ec25bf4c21eedb603b85bb64de423e82a6322:0

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f3745f094dc75bb64f6b9a0e2b00da49908c2b OP_EQUAL
address
3BMEXCvWPuHvKQEnDfRSqXoy85ySTRgpcc
transaction
8eb76f90f62244312a4a124b547ec25bf4c21eedb603b85bb64de423e82a6322
spent
true